Bathroom Fan Replacement in Conroe, TX
Bathroom fan replacement services involve removing an outdated, malfunctioning, or inefficient exhaust fan and installing a new unit to improve ventilation in the bathroom. This project covers a range of situations, including replacing broken or noisy fans, upgrading to more effective models, or installing fans in bathrooms that previously lacked proper ventilation. Homeowners typically seek this service to reduce moisture buildup, prevent mold growth, and enhance air quality, especially in bathrooms with limited natural airflow.
Property owners should consider factors such as the size of the bathroom, the type and size of the existing fan, and whether the current ventilation system meets their needs before requesting a replacement. Understanding the compatibility of new fans with existing ductwork and electrical connections is also important. Proper installation ensures effective operation, helping to maintain a healthier, more comfortable bathroom environment.

Bathroom Fan Replacement Questions
Why should I replace my bathroom fan? Replacing a bathroom fan improves ventilation, reduces moisture buildup, and prevents mold growth.
How do I know if my bathroom fan needs replacing? Signs include excessive noise, insufficient airflow, or the fan not turning on at all.
What types of bathroom fans are available for replacement? There are various options, including ceiling-mounted, wall-mounted, and exhaust fans with lighting features.
What should I consider before replacing a bathroom fan? Consider the size of the bathroom, fan noise levels, and whether additional features like humidity sensors are desired.
